Handover Note — Director Transition, Fenwright Marine

From A. Corliss to incoming director T. Hallbrook, for board circulation. The joint venture proposal with Ostermere Shipworks stands at the term-sheet stage: equity split 55/45 in our favour, board seats two-to-one, and a five-year exclusivity on the Northreach routes. Due diligence on their drydock assets concludes this month. The confidential position the board should hold in negotiations is set out below.

board note of kadug-tawig: Only 5 of the 100 pilot accounts renewed Oliath, so a churn review is set for April 15.

Ticket FNT-228: Expired credentials for font vendoring job

The nightly job that vendors licensed typefaces from the Glyphhaven registry failed — its credential expired last Tuesday. Font updates have been stale since then. I've provisioned a replacement with the same read-only scope. Future maintainers: store it in the vault entry below.

app token of fajop-fahif = qvz4-AnML

Taking over from me on the Postbell delivery pipeline. Retries use exponential backoff with jitter; after the final attempt, payloads land in a sealed dead-letter queue that only the audit role can read. Signatures are recomputed on every retry, so replayed deliveries can't reuse a stale HMAC — that's the part worth your review. Endpoints failing verification get quarantined, not retried. Idempotency keys persist across the full retry window. The dispatcher currently runs with the following configuration values:

deployment values, hahig-bawip:
holwyn:
  pin: 9723
  metrics_host: metrics.holwyn.zemvarlabs.internal
  tenant: briion
  seal: seal_2810e978

**First-day checklist — intern cohort, Quillbrook Labs.** Confirm the intern cohort arrives at the Fenner Street lobby by 09:15. Check names against the starter list, hand out welcome packs, and walk the group to Training Room B. Lockers are pre-assigned. Grant them temporary door access using the code shown below.

door code, bafog-kawip: bdg-HQ-8